原创 函數式編程

  概念定義 函數式編程是一種編程範式、編程思想,也就是一套如何編寫程序的方法論。它也屬於結構化編程中的一種,主要思想是把程序執行的過程儘量封裝成一系列函數嵌套調用,函數是編程語言的最小執行單元,函數式編程倡導的就是面向程序可執行的最小單

原创 Nginx快速入門

Nginx快速入門   一、什麼是Nginx?   nginx是一個高性能,高併發的web服務器、Http反向代理服務器。它的作用是可以部署靜態web資源, 給應用服務器做反向代理, 並能實現負載均衡。   說到這裏, Nginx的核心是

原创 Nginx常用配置

  一.配置文件結構。 // 主模塊/全局配置 main { user nginx_user // 運行nginx的用戶 worker_processes 2 // 根據實際情況進行調整,通常數量是CPU內核數量

原创 前後端分離方案以及技術選型

前後端分離方案以及技術選型   一.什麼是前後端分離?   理解前後端分離大概可以從3個方面理解: 交互形式 代碼組織形式 開發模式與流程 1.1 交互形式   前後端不分離 後端將數據和頁面組裝、渲染好了之後,向瀏覽器輸出最終的html

原创 Idea配置熱部署

Idea配置熱部署 一、概念 熱部署就是正在運行狀態的應用,修改了他的源碼之後,在不重新啓動的情況下能夠自動把增量內容編譯並部署到服務器上,使得修改立即生效。熱部署爲了解決的問題有兩個, 一是在開發的時候,修改代碼後不需要重啓應用就能看到

原创 基於java過濾器實現web系統的IP訪問控制

一.使用場景   一般情況下,我們設計web系統都會分別設計前臺和後臺,前臺供普通用戶訪問,給普通用戶提供服務.然後後臺給系統管理員使用,用於管理維護前臺的數據,以及對一些環境的參數配置.對於後臺管理一般都是隻給公司內部的員工進行訪問,所

原创 基本網頁佈局摘要

一、盒子模型   所謂盒子模型就是說一個元素它具備四大屬性: 內容(content)、內填充(padding)、邊框(border)、外邊距(margin)   內容會有一個寬度和高度,內容與它所在的容器會有上下左右四個方向的內填充,內容

原创 Java的實現二級域名訪問賣家首頁

一.使用場景說明   在電子商務平臺中,賣家在平臺上可以開自己的店鋪,然後買家就可以直接進入到賣家的店鋪進行購物.那麼問題來了,買家通過什麼樣的入口進入賣家的店鋪? 不加任何處理的方式就是: 1. 在平臺上添加賣家店鋪入口的鏈接 2.

原创 使用Jquery的Ajax異步提交有二進制數據的表單實現方案

  在公司的項目中,遇到一個需求,需要異步提交包含二進制數據的表單,也就是含有type="file"的input的form表單。異步提交表單我想對於大家都應該是件“so easy”的事情,也就是首先監聽表單的submit事件,然後在回調函